Polar Power Inc. reported a net loss of -$0.05 per share for the first quarter of 2026, with no analyst estimates available for comparison.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the release, making a year-over-year growth assessment infeasible. In response, shares declined by 5.71%, reflecting investor uncertainty given the limited financial detail.

Polar Power’s Q1 2026 results underscore ongoing challenges in its core DC power systems business, which serves telecom, military, and renewable energy markets. The company reported a per‑share loss of -$0.05, consistent with prior periods where it has struggled to achieve profitability amid uneven order flows. Operational highlights were sparse; the company likely continued to invest in product development and sales expansion, but no specific segment breakdown or margin data was provided. The absence of revenue figures may indicate that top‑line performance remained under pressure, potentially from delayed customer deployments or supply‑chain constraints. Cost‑control measures, such as inventory management and operational efficiencies, may have helped contain the loss, but without gross margin or SG&A detail, the exact impact remains unclear. The 5.71% decline in Polar Power’s stock following the Q1 report signals market disappointment with the lack of financial transparency and the persistent net loss. Analysts have not issued official ratings or price targets, as the company remains thinly covered. The absence of consensus estimates makes it difficult to gauge whether the -$0.05 loss was in line with expectations. In the near term, investors will likely scrutinize the company’s next 10‑Q filing for more complete revenue and cash flow data. Key catalysts to watch include any material new contract wins, progress toward breakeven, and management’s commentary on demand trends. Without tangible improvements in top‑line reporting or margin performance, the stock may continue to trade with high volatility. The thin float and low trading volume could amplify price moves in either direction on any news.
